On lucky Friday the 13th in March (International Women’s Month), you can take a special women’s rights guided tour for $5 on top of admission (adult rate). The 75‐minute tour runs at 6 p.m. in English and at 7:30 p.m. in French. First‐come, first‐served, with 25 spots available per tour.

You can also enjoy the music of City Rose, live in ERA Bistro. This Winnipeg husband‐and‐wife duo of Mike and Renée Delaurier Jones blend their unique styles for a sound that moves seamlessly from folk to soul to blues.
